A pre-packed box of canned and boxed foods, a frozen chicken or pork item, and a bag of fresh fruits and vegetables will be placed directly in each trunk, while volunteers and participants maintain a safe six-foot separation. Feeding San Diego . The goal of the Together Tour is to bring fresh, nutritious food conveniently and consistently to San Diegans through a series of distributions. Learn more about complying with SB 1383. community resources. 9477 Waples St., Ste. You can reach out to a local gleaning group like ProduceGood, Senior Gleaners, or San Diego Co-Harvest for help with harvesting extra fruit from your trees.
